AI Generated Description

Arne Quick is a 350 m less popular blue difficulty singletrack trail located near Vallentuna. This mountain bike primary trail can be used both directions and has a easy overall physical rating with a 0 m blue climb. On average it takes 3 minutes to complete this trail.
